DAZ studio is free and you can get free figures, clothing, poses, etc with it and can easily create your own pose by simply moving the limbs of the 3D character. Clothing will automagically conform with the movement. Rendering is fairly easy, too.

IOW - You can get all that you want for free and can easily create just about whatever you want. (ShareCG as well as Renderosity's freebie section are great places for free items for Daz Studio and Poser. Many Poser items can be used within Daz Studio, too.)

Actually creating a new figure for this task is not necessary and, indeed, would be a terrible waste of time for anyone. Any of the free figures would do, it seems, and licensing issues are not a concern for 2D created products.

See daz3d.com and the free Daz Studio product. Also, check their Freebie section for a nice free figure/character for DS. There are free items at ShareCG that could serve you well, too, like free clothing and the like.
